July 23, 2010 The Nachbar is probably one of the best hidden gems in Louisville. All of the staff are knowledgeable and friendly, except for one that seems cranky every now and then.
Ambiance couldn’t be better, feels sturdy and reminiscent of "home."
Nachbar sports one of the best selections in town for a place that isn’t a full of testosterone induced rage or birthday shots, birthday shots, birthday shots. Their drafts are generally all exceptional and ever rotating. Their bottle list is great yet only limited by space.
Most every time I’ve asked for a beer I’ve gotten proper glassware, which is important.
Nachbar has something for everyone. It’s a must go if you need a relaxing place during the day or night.
Though, a possible warning is that in between the hours of 11pm and 2am on Friday and Saturday it becomes crowded with men with ironic mustaches and tight pants. |

August 23, 2009 Not so easy to find location on the corner in Germantown district. Parking on the street. Clean remodeled bar in the middle of building and wall tables, sofa in the back and fenced patio in the front.
Freindly staff. 16 beers on tap. Good selection of above average drafts and bottles in cooler next to bar. I had an Old Style draft. I would recommend as a locals or 21 to 35 age range stop. |
